Location
The 3-star La Cedille - French Heritage House Pondicherry hotel, located in the White Town district of Pondicherry, around a 5-minute walk from the Joseph Francois Dupleix Statue, features views of the city. The bed & breakfast also provides guests with a safety deposit box.
This Pondicherry hotel is located on the beachfront and offers a beachfront location, 200 metres from the Kalinka Art Gallery and steps away from Le Club restaurant. The La Cedille - French Heritage House Pondicherry is merely 6 minutes on foot from the Statue of Joan of Arc and in proximity to the Gothic-style Catholic church "Basilica of the Sacred Heart of Jesus". There is the War Memorial just 1.3 km away. This accommodation is located 5 km from Pondicherry airport and within 10 minutes' walk of Share Auto bus stop.
The La Cedille - French Heritage House features 7 rooms with a seating area and a dining area, furnished with a writing desk. Climate control are featured for guests' comfort. The bathrooms come with a separate toilet and a shower, along with toiletries and towels.
A vegetarian breakfast is offered on-site. There is a seafood restaurant serving French food approximately 100 metres away.
Review by hotel critic
La Cedille - French Heritage House is a quaint spot nestled in Pondicherry, ideal for those who appreciate a mix of charm and convenience. The staff, especially Emil, were wonderfully accommodating, allowing for an early check-in which was a lifesaver after a long train journey. The location is superb, placing you mere minutes from delightful cafés and the stunning rock beach. The experience was marred by frequent power cuts, and the overlooked cleanliness of the room left much to be desired. It's a shame because the property has so much potential with its lovely garden and terrace that could be inviting spaces if better maintained. Breakfast was a mixed bag; while some items hit the mark, the cold presentation and lack of proper service detracted from the overall experience. If you're looking for a convenient place to rest your head and explore, La Cedille has its merits, but be prepared for a few hiccups along the way. For a stay that truly embraces the heritage, I'd be inclined to recommend exploring other options that may offer a more consistent level of hospitality.
